Gentoo Archives: gentoo-commits

From: "Magnus Granberg (zorry)" <zorry@g.o>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] gentoo-x86 commit in dev-libs/gmp: ChangeLog gmp-5.0.1.ebuild
Date: Tue, 27 Jul 2010 02:33:25
Message-Id: 20100727023319.923832CF39@corvid.gentoo.org
1 zorry 10/07/27 02:33:18
2
3 Modified: ChangeLog gmp-5.0.1.ebuild
4 Log:
5 fix TEXTREL #236054
6 (Portage version: 2.2_rc67/cvs/Linux x86_64)
7
8 Revision Changes Path
9 1.136 dev-libs/gmp/ChangeLog
10
11 file :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/dev-libs/gmp/ChangeLog?rev=1.136&view=markup
12 plain: http://sources.gentoo.org/viewvc.cgi/gentoo-x86/dev-libs/gmp/ChangeLog?rev=1.136&content-type=text/plain
13 diff :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/dev-libs/gmp/ChangeLog?r1=1.135&r2=1.136
14
15 Index: ChangeLog
16 ===================================================================
17 RCS file: /var/cvsroot/gentoo-x86/dev-libs/gmp/ChangeLog,v
18 retrieving revision 1.135
19 retrieving revision 1.136
20 diff -u -r1.135 -r1.136
21 --- ChangeLog 9 Jul 2010 22:54:27 -0000 1.135
22 +++ ChangeLog 27 Jul 2010 02:33:18 -0000 1.136
23 @@ -1,6 +1,10 @@
24 # ChangeLog for dev-libs/gmp
25 # Copyright 1999-2010 Gentoo Foundation; Distributed under the GPL v2
26 -# $Header: /var/cvsroot/gentoo-x86/dev-libs/gmp/ChangeLog,v 1.135 2010/07/09 22:54:27 vapier Exp $
27 +# $Header: /var/cvsroot/gentoo-x86/dev-libs/gmp/ChangeLog,v 1.136 2010/07/27 02:33:18 zorry Exp $
28 +
29 + 27 Jul 2010; Magnus Granberg <zorry@g.o> gmp-5.0.1.ebuild,
30 + +files/gmp-5.0.1-x86-nopie-tests.patch:
31 + fix the TEXTREL #236054 thanks Joshua Pettett
32
33 09 Jul 2010; Mike Frysinger <vapier@g.o> gmp-5.0.1.ebuild:
34 Move elibtoolize up so it patches configure correctly #327091 by Alan
35
36
37
38 1.5 dev-libs/gmp/gmp-5.0.1.ebuild
39
40 file :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/dev-libs/gmp/gmp-5.0.1.ebuild?rev=1.5&view=markup
41 plain: http://sources.gentoo.org/viewvc.cgi/gentoo-x86/dev-libs/gmp/gmp-5.0.1.ebuild?rev=1.5&content-type=text/plain
42 diff :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/dev-libs/gmp/gmp-5.0.1.ebuild?r1=1.4&r2=1.5
43
44 Index: gmp-5.0.1.ebuild
45 ===================================================================
46 RCS file: /var/cvsroot/gentoo-x86/dev-libs/gmp/gmp-5.0.1.ebuild,v
47 retrieving revision 1.4
48 retrieving revision 1.5
49 diff -u -r1.4 -r1.5
50 --- gmp-5.0.1.ebuild 9 Jul 2010 22:54:27 -0000 1.4
51 +++ gmp-5.0.1.ebuild 27 Jul 2010 02:33:18 -0000 1.5
52 @@ -1,8 +1,8 @@
53 # Copyright 1999-2010 Gentoo Foundation
54 # Distributed under the terms of the GNU General Public License v2
55 -# $Header: /var/cvsroot/gentoo-x86/dev-libs/gmp/gmp-5.0.1.ebuild,v 1.4 2010/07/09 22:54:27 vapier Exp $
56 +# $Header: /var/cvsroot/gentoo-x86/dev-libs/gmp/gmp-5.0.1.ebuild,v 1.5 2010/07/27 02:33:18 zorry Exp $
57
58 -inherit flag-o-matic eutils libtool flag-o-matic
59 +inherit flag-o-matic eutils libtool flag-o-matic toolchain-funcs
60
61 DESCRIPTION="Library for arithmetic on arbitrary precision integers, rational numbers, and floating-point numbers"
62 HOMEPAGE="http://gmplib.org/"
63 @@ -21,6 +21,11 @@
64 epatch "${FILESDIR}"/${PN}-4.1.4-noexecstack.patch
65 epatch "${FILESDIR}"/${PN}-5.0.0-s390.diff
66
67 + # disable -fPIE -pie in the tests for x86 #236054
68 + if use x86 && gcc-specs-pie ; then
69 + epatch "${FILESDIR}"/${PN}-5.0.1-x86-nopie-tests.patch
70 + fi
71 +
72 # note: we cannot run autotools here as gcc depends on this package
73 elibtoolize